Average Annual Energy Costs
| Cost Type | B64 | National Avg |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Heating | £704/yr | £782/yr | ▼ £78 |
| Hot water | £173/yr | £184/yr | ▼ £11 |
| Lighting | £84/yr | £95/yr | ▼ £11 |
| Total | £961/yr | £1,061/yr | ▼ £100 |

The postcode area B64 has 3,550 Energy Performance Certificates on record, covering 3,430 properties. The average EPC rating is C with an efficiency score of 69 out of 100. Annual energy costs average £961, comprising £704 for heating, £173 for hot water and £84 for lighting. Average CO₂ emissions are 2.8 tonnes per year, with the potential to reduce to 1.6 tonnes through energy efficiency improvements.
